Alibabacloud.com offers a wide variety of articles about sql server disable transaction logging for table, easily find your sql server disable transaction logging for table information here online.
When SET Xact_abort is on, the entire transaction terminates and rolls back if the Transact-SQL statement produces a run-time error. When OFF, only the Transact-SQL statement that generated the error is rolled back, and the transaction continues processing. Compilation errors, such as syntax errors, are not affected b
Myth #26: There is a real "transaction nesting" in SQL ServerError
Nested transactions do not appear to allow transaction nesting as their syntax behaves. I don't know why anyone would write code like that, and the only thing I could think of was a guy who scoffed at the SQL Serve
Label:1--sqlserver logging Mechanism
2--Logging transaction time, but there is no guarantee to record the name of the user initiating the transaction, and not to record the initiator's program name!!!
3 Use AdventureWorks
4 CREATE TABLE A (a INT)
5 go
6 CHECKPOINT --do
As we all know, SQLServer transactions are a single unit of work. If a transaction succeeds, all data modifications made in the transaction will be committed and become a permanent component of the database. If the transaction encounters an error and must
As we all know, SQLServer transactions are a single unit of work. If a
password that you filled in the previous stepClick "OK" to complete4. View data in OracleAt this point, under linked servers, the linked server that you just created appears, expands, and you can see all the tables and views, but you can only see the table names, not the fieldsTo query can right click on a table, select: script to->select to new Query Editor win
Originally, the use of the format can be
The problem is, sometimes you might want to log logs to another server, so that if there's a problem, the log won't lose
Again, there is a benefit to logging with SQL, which is to facilitate access and query in the code, as well as statistical work
This statistic is more accurate.
Also,
not change during this transaction. SQL Server locks the read records throughout the transaction to achieve this isolation level. In this way, before the transaction ends, other sessions cannot modify the records read in the transaction
Looking at the operation log in SQL Server has always been a hassle, because Microsoft has not provided direct system tools to view the log content, although it is possible to get the non-parsed encoding of the log through the unofficial hidden interface DBCC log but it is a very troublesome thing to restore. ; He provides row information for the table structure,
in the memory page of the corresponding data, and then modify, if the memory page does not exist in the data page, then loaded from disk such as memory. When a modification occurs, the corresponding data page in the memory page will be modified, and it will be recorded in real time to the future file LDF. So, when will the data be synced to the MDF file, with only the following three scenarios:
When doing checkpoint, follow-up will specialize in checkpoint the corresponding articles;
Label:Original: Chapter 1 securing Your Server and Network (7): Disable SQL Server BrowseSource: http://blog.csdn.net/dba_huangzj/article/details/38227187, Special catalogue:http://blog.csdn.net/dba_huangzj/ article/details/37906349No person shall, without the consent of the author, be published in the form of "origina
server| Data | database
The steps that you must perform when the transaction log expands to an unacceptable limit. The extension of the transaction log will cause the Microsoft SQL Server database to become unusable.
In SQL
extended disk are locked.
3> if enough extended disk areas are locked, all these locks may be upgraded to a table lock.
The dynamically adjusted lock policy brings significant benefits to SQL server developers:
Failover automatically achieves the optimal balance between performance and concurrency without any programming;
As the database grows, the lock m
Original source: http://blog.csdn.net/dba_huangzj/article/details/38227187, featured catalogue:http://blog.csdn.net/dba_huangzj/article/details/37906349 No person shall, without the consent of the author, be published in the form of "original" or used for commercial purposes, and I am not responsible for any legal liability. Previous article: http://blog.csdn.net/dba_huangzj/article/details/38082123 Objective: The SQL
a few higher-granularity locks to reduceLow system load. In SQL Server, when there are many locks in a transaction and the lock upgrade threshold is reached, the system will automaticallyRow-level locks and page locks are upgraded to table-level locks. It is particularly worth noting that in
scenarios occurs:
If auto-grow is set, the physical log file size is increased by the growth percentage/value, which is why our transaction log files often become very large.
SQL Server throws a 9002 error if no automatic growth is set or if the disk that stores the transaction log files does not have fre
| Repeatable READ| SNAPSHOT| SERIALIZABLE}[;]
(i) Non-submitted reading Uncommitted reads are the lowest transaction isolation level, allowing reading of data rows that other transactions have modified but not committed. SQL SERVER When this transaction level attempts to read data, the shared lock is not p
constraints consistent ). Even if the database management system fails (such as power failure), it can be restored to a consistent state. For example, in a bank transfer system, Michael Jacob transfers 3000 RMB to Michael Lee, and adds 3000 RMB to Michael Jacob's account minus 3000 RMB and Mr. Li's account minus RMB. Otherwise, the system's account will be unbalanced. For example, some sales systemsSummary tableIt is a master table and a slave
An error occurred while logging on to the application interface using BDE to connect to SQL Server 2000. Why? Delphi/Windows SDK/API
Http://www.delphi2007.net/DelphiDB/html/delphi_20061218213005232.html
I use BDE to connect to SQL Server 2000 in the Application
Program An e
TRANSACTION Isolation Level{READ UNCOMMITTED| READ COMMITTED| Repeatable READ| SNAPSHOT| SERIALIZABLE}[;]
(i) Non-submitted readingUncommitted reads are the lowest transaction isolation level, allowing reading of data rows that other transactions have modified but not committed. SQL SERVER When this
:
Read uncommitted --- uncommitted read (the lowest level of transaction isolation, only ensure that the data is not read physically corrupt ).
Read committed --- submit read (SQL Server default level ).
Repeatable read --- Repeatable read.
Serializable --- serializable read (the highest level of transa
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.